Quality of clove [Eugenia caryophyllus] bud and clove bud oil
1986
Mat Isa, A. | Nazarifah, I. (Institut Penyelidikan dan Kemajuan Pertanian Malaysia, Serdang, Selangor. Bahagian Teknologi Makanan)
Two types of clove bud, the market samples and the locally grown samples, were studied for their physical, chemical and oil qualities. The locally grown samples were superior in the general physical appearance to the market samples although the chemical properties were similar. Both types had oil yield of about 15%-17%, with total phenol content ranging from 79% to 94%. The physical characteristics of the oils were similar or slightly below the ISO standards.
